Key Interior Features
When it comes to the interior features of the Toyota Sequoia Platinum, you're in for a treat. Toyota has pulled out all the stops to create a space that's both functional and luxurious. Let’s start with the seating. The Platinum trim boasts premium leather upholstery that feels soft and supple to the touch. The front seats are both heated and ventilated, a godsend whether you're dealing with scorching summer heat or bone-chilling winter mornings. And it’s not just the front seats that get all the love; the second-row seats often come with heating as well, ensuring your passengers are just as comfortable. Moving on to the technology, the Sequoia Platinum includes a high-resolution infotainment system with a large touchscreen display. This system typically features navigation, smartphone integration (Apple CarPlay and Android Auto), and a premium audio system, often from JBL, that turns your SUV into a concert hall on wheels. For those long road trips, the rear-seat entertainment system is a lifesaver. It usually includes a Blu-ray player, wireless headphones, and multiple screens, keeping the kids (or adults!) entertained for hours. The cabin also features tri-zone automatic climate control, allowing different sections of the vehicle to maintain their preferred temperatures. Ambient lighting adds a touch of elegance, especially at night, creating a relaxing atmosphere. And let’s not forget about the power-folding third-row seats, which make it incredibly easy to switch between passenger and cargo configurations. All these features combine to make the Toyota Sequoia Platinum interior a truly special place to be.
Design and Materials
The design and materials used inside the Toyota Sequoia Platinum are where you really see the attention to detail. Toyota has clearly focused on creating an upscale environment that feels both durable and refined. The dashboard and door panels are often wrapped in soft-touch materials, giving a more premium feel compared to hard plastics. Wood trim accents are strategically placed throughout the cabin, adding warmth and a touch of sophistication. The leather upholstery isn’t just any leather; it’s typically a higher-grade material that's both comfortable and durable, designed to withstand the rigors of daily use while still looking great. Stitching details are carefully executed, adding visual interest and a sense of craftsmanship. The layout of the interior is thoughtfully designed, with controls that are easy to reach and intuitive to use. The large touchscreen display is seamlessly integrated into the dashboard, and the buttons and knobs have a solid, tactile feel. Even the carpets and floor mats are of higher quality, contributing to the overall sense of luxury. Sound insulation is another key aspect of the design. Toyota has worked to minimize road and wind noise, creating a quieter and more serene cabin environment. This allows you to better enjoy the premium audio system and have conversations without raising your voice. The color schemes are also carefully chosen to create a cohesive and inviting atmosphere. Whether you prefer a classic black interior or a lighter, more airy beige, the Sequoia Platinum offers options to suit different tastes. Overall, the design and materials in the Sequoia Platinum interior reflect a commitment to quality and luxury, making it a standout in its class.

Pros and Cons of the Platinum Interior
Let's break down the pros and cons of the Toyota Sequoia Platinum interior to give you a balanced perspective. On the pro side, the luxurious materials truly stand out. The premium leather upholstery, soft-touch surfaces, and wood trim accents create an upscale environment that's a pleasure to be in. The comfort features, such as heated and ventilated front seats and available heated second-row seats, make every journey more enjoyable, regardless of the weather. The spaciousness of the cabin is another major plus, with ample room for passengers and cargo alike. The advanced technology features, including the high-resolution infotainment system, premium audio system, and rear-seat entertainment system, keep everyone connected and entertained. The quiet cabin and smooth ride quality further enhance the overall comfort and experience. However, there are a few cons to consider. The price point of the Platinum trim is significantly higher than the lower trims, which may put it out of reach for some buyers. While the technology is impressive, some users may find the infotainment system a bit complex or outdated compared to newer systems on the market. The fuel economy is also a consideration, as the Sequoia is a large SUV with a powerful engine, which can impact gas mileage. And while the third-row seats are relatively spacious, they may still be a bit cramped for taller adults on long trips. Overall, the pros of the Toyota Sequoia Platinum interior far outweigh the cons, especially if you value luxury, comfort, and space. But it's important to weigh these factors against your budget and needs to determine if it's the right choice for you.
How it Compares to Other Trims
When you compare the Toyota Sequoia Platinum interior to other trims, the differences are quite noticeable. The lower trims, such as the SR5 and Limited, offer a more basic interior with fewer luxury features. While they still provide a comfortable and spacious cabin, they lack the premium materials and advanced technology of the Platinum trim. For example, the SR5 typically comes with cloth upholstery, while the Limited offers leather upholstery but not the higher-grade leather found in the Platinum. The Platinum trim also includes features like heated and ventilated front seats, which are not available on the lower trims. The infotainment system is generally the same across all trims, but the Platinum often includes additional features like a premium audio system and rear-seat entertainment system. The design and materials also differ significantly. The Platinum trim features soft-touch surfaces, wood trim accents, and higher-quality carpets and floor mats, creating a more upscale environment. The lower trims tend to have more hard plastic surfaces and less attention to detail. In terms of comfort, the Platinum offers a smoother and quieter ride, thanks to its refined suspension system and enhanced sound insulation. The lower trims may have a slightly harsher ride and more road noise. Overall, the Toyota Sequoia Platinum interior stands out from the other trims with its luxurious materials, advanced technology, and enhanced comfort features. While the lower trims offer a more affordable option, the Platinum provides a more premium and refined experience for those who value luxury and comfort.
